Caitlin is a Registered Psychologist with expertise in psychological assessment across all stages of life. Her work is grounded in curiosity, compassion, and a commitment to offering individuals and families clarity through evidence-based evaluation. With a Bachelor of Arts in Psychology focused on psycholinguistics and language development, and a Master of Science in Forensic & Clinical Psychology from the University of Kent in Canterbury, England (2012). Caitlin has spent more than a decade immersed in understanding how people think, learn, feel, and grow. Her training provided a strong foundation in assessing cognitive functioning, personality development, emotional well-being, and, when relevant, risk-related behaviours. In turn, through her training and experience, Caitlin is skilled in differential diagnosis, and complex and co-occurring mental health and developmental presentations across the lifespane.

Caitlin has worked with children, adolescents, and adults in a wide range of clinical settings, including acute child and adolescent inpatient and outpatient mental health programs and specialized government agencies supporting adults. These experiences have shaped her nuanced, trauma-informed, and developmentally-aware approach to assessment.

Therapeutically, Caitlin has engaged in ongoing evidence-based training to enhance and specialize her skills. Caitlin is well-versed in utilizing Cognitive Behavioural Therapy (CBT), Dialectical Behavioural Therapy (DBT), mindfulness and self-compassion within the therapeutic setting. Moreover, areas of enhanced training and specialization include, treatment of OCD and anxiety-related disorders through the use of Exposure and Response Prevention (E/RP), as well as modalities (SPACE) to specifically support parents in their approach to navigating their child’s diagnosis of OCD and/or anxiety. With treatment rooted in attachment-based theory, Caitlin also specializes in supporting parents through modalities such as Circle of Security Parenting (CoSP) to help build secure bonds for healthy development and relationships
